Barbara Jo Allen

Actress - USA
Born September 2, 1906
Died September 14, 1974

Mini-Biography:
Barbara Jo Allen was born on September 2, 1906. She was an American Actress, known for Design for scandal (1941), Broadway Melody of 1940 (1940), The opposite sex (1956), Barbara Jo Allen's first movie on record is from 1940. Barbara Jo Allen died on September 14, 1974. Her last motion picture on file dates from 1956.
